The Impact of Technology and Social Media

One of the most significant factors contributing to the decline of American culture is the rise of technology and social media. While these advancements have brought numerous benefits, they have also created a culture of instant gratification and constant distraction. People are spending more time on their devices than ever before, leading to a lack of face-to-face interaction and a reduction in community engagement. Additionally, social media has paved the way for the spread of fake news and the perpetuation of harmful stereotypes.

The Loss of Family Values

Another factor contributing to the decline of American culture is the loss of family values. The traditional family structure has been eroded over time, with divorce rates on the rise and more people choosing to delay marriage or not get married at all. This has led to a decline in the emphasis placed on family values, such as respect, responsibility, and commitment. Without a strong family unit, these values are less likely to be instilled in future generations.

The Rise of Individualism

In American culture, individualism has always been celebrated as a valuable trait. However, this celebration has led to a culture of self-centeredness and a lack of concern for the wider community. People are more focused on their own personal success than on working together to create a better society. This has led to a decline in empathy, compassion, and social responsibility.

The Role of Politics

Finally, politics have played a significant role in the decline of American culture. Polarization and divisiveness have become rampant, with people more interested in defending their own beliefs than engaging in productive discourse. This has led to a lack of trust in government institutions and a further erosion of civic engagement.
